Combine Powerful Creative Principles and a Dash of Magic to Help Drive Your Business Growth
Seminar presenters Tom Hortel and Jim Sinclair of VentureForward, a unique B2B consulting firm that applies systematic innovation to deliver breakthrough solutions to the toughest business problems, shared some of their powerful Visioneering methods for achieving breakthrough innovation, market assessment and business growth for corporate giants like P&G, LexisNexis and Herman Miller.
This was a fun hands-on event that provided attendees with highly visual “roll up your sleeves” approaches for assessing market evolution to drive new business and technical problem solving. They touched on a range of methods and tools that you can successfully apply to your own business growth strategies, assess and launch new ideas, and solve problems in your key projects.
As innovation coaches within Procter & Gamble, Tom Hortel and Sandy Ping were corporate Visioneers who helped create billion dollar brands before forming VentureForward. Their Business Manager Jim Sinclair was former CFO for SuperX Drugstores and a 20 year veteran of Kroger. Jim and Tom will introduce us to innovative problem solving based upon powerful tools such as whole-brain immersion and TRIZ.
This Breakfast Forum, hosted by the Cincinnati Chapter of the American Marketing Association and the Clermont Chamber of Commerce, will teach you some systematic principles of inventing that can help you solve any tough business problem.
